Chip Roy introduces the Mamdani Act to punish immigrants for ideology—together with socialism and Marxism | Fortune
SHARE

Within the Fifties, a little-known junior senator from Wisconsin led an intense anti-communist line of questioning of fellow Congress members, well-known celebrities, immigrants, and labor unions. The “second Red Scare” led to the blacklisting of outstanding members of society for his or her alleged associations with communism, anarchy, and radical left ideology, with some being arrested and even deported.  

When Rep. Chip Roy launched the Mamdani Act this week, he could not have been considering of McCarthyism, however he was making a direct reference to New York Metropolis Mayor Zohran Mamdani. The Measures In opposition to Marxism’s Harmful Adherents and Noxious Islamists (Mamdani) Act is an immigration proposal that will make noncitizens deportable and ineligible for naturalization, and even doubtlessly topic to denaturalization over ties to or advocacy for socialism, communism, Marxism, Chinese language communism, or “Islamic fundamentalism.” 

“Why do we continue to import people who hate us?” the Texas consultant stated in a press launch. “Not only for the final six years, however for the final 60 years, our immigration system has been cynically used to drawback American staff’ competitiveness in favor of mass-importing the third world.

“By targeting the Red-Green Alliance, this legislation deploys new tools to fight back against the Marxist and Islamist advance that has devastated Europe and has now arrived on our doorstep, especially in my home state of Texas,” the assertion continued.

The acronym references Mamdani, the 34-year-old democratic socialist who was sworn in as New York Metropolis’s mayor on Jan. 1 and have become the town’s first Muslim mayor, first mayor of South Asian descent, and first mayor born in Africa. Mamdani was born in Kampala, Uganda, grew to become a U.S. citizen in 2018, and campaigned on affordability proposals together with free childcare, free bus service, and a hire freeze for rent-stabilized tenants.

The act would amend the Immigration and Nationality Act so as to add new deportability grounds for noncitizens who have interaction in advocacy, write or distribute written or digital materials supporting these ideologies, act on behalf of listed events, or belong to affiliated organizations. Among the many organizations are the Socialist Get together of the USA, the Democratic Socialists of America, overseas or state-level socialist events, successors or predecessors, and any “socialist-action” or “socialist-front” group. Mamdani is a member of the Democratic Socialists of America, although he stated he campaigns on his personal platform and doesn’t endorse the entire group’s objectives.

A part of Roy’s proposal is already legislation. Present immigration legislation makes immigrants inadmissible if they’re or have been members of or affiliated with the Communist Get together or one other totalitarian occasion.

Roy framed the proposal as a response to what he known as the “Red-Green Alliance,” a time period utilized by some conservatives to explain perceived cooperation between left-wing and Islamist actions. 

In March, Roy posted on X: “No more Muslims. No more criminals. No more Marxists. No more corporatists. #SaveTexas,” a message that drew backlash from critics who known as it Islamophobic and anti-constitutional.

In October, Roy launched the Preserving a Sharia-Free America Act, which might stop naturalized Individuals “who observe Sharia from entering the U.S. or from remaining in the country.” 

“America is facing an existential threat—the spread of Sharia Law. From Texas to every state in the union, instances of Sharia Law adherents have threatened the American way of life, seeking to replace our legal system and Constitution with an incompatible ideology that diminishes the rights of women, children, and individuals of different faiths,” the consultant wrote in a press launch on the time.

In November, he launched the PAUSE Act, which might freeze almost all immigration to the USA. “The problem isn’t just illegal immigration; it’s also legal immigration,” Roy wrote at the moment.

Roy has had it out for the New York Metropolis mayor, describing Mamdani as “a self-proclaimed socialist, pro-Islamist, and naturalized U.S. citizen from Uganda,” in an op-ed. 

Neither Roy’s nor Mamdani’s workplace responded to Fortune’s request for remark.
